This pretty retreat is situated 1 mile from Routh and 6 miles from Beverley, in the East Riding of Yorkshire. The 75-acre site also offers opportunities for sailing, fishing and cycling.

Spend time at Hornsea Mere, 7 miles away, where four-pawed walkers are also welcome. Head to Burton Constable Hall and Grounds, 9.5 miles away, to explore the grounds and have a cup of tea in the dog-friendly cafe afterwards. Plan a day out to the beach at Skipsea, 10.5 miles away, where your four-pawed chum can splash in the shallows as much as he wishes.
